- 博客(33)
- 资源 (2)
- 收藏
- 关注
原创 Android之自定义View
package com.example.myview;import android.content.Context;import android.graphics.Canvas;import android.util.Log;import android.view.KeyEvent;import android.view.MotionEvent;import andro
2014-03-10 18:11:07 557
原创 Android之LinearLayout内部控件间距设置
设置LinearLayout的android:padding属性 可控制LinearLayout内部所有控件之间的距离
2014-03-04 21:43:21 25516 1
转载 HttpEntity的使用 .
HttpEntity实体即可以使流也可以使字符串形式。具体有什么用法看他的方法解释:[html] view plaincopyprint?package com.scl.base; import java.io.IOException; import java.io.UnsupportedEncodingException; import org.
2014-03-03 15:59:47 1486
原创 Android之Activity应用小例子
该程序包含三个Activity,下面一一展示 第一个Activity:运行效果:页面布局代码:<RelativeLayout xmlns:android="http://schemas.android.com/apk/res/android" xmlns:tools="http://schemas.android.com/tools" android:l
2014-02-27 16:17:34 897
原创 Android之URL访问网络
下面给出一段示例代码,这个代码采用了三种方式与网络交互,分别指直接只用URL对象和使用URLConnection的Get与Post方式,并且为URLConnection的Get与Post方式提供了一个工具类。这个程序的布局页面很简单,包括三个按钮和一个标签,如下图,分别用来发送三种请求和显示服务器消息 Activity代码:package com.example.hellourl;
2014-02-27 11:20:41 690
原创 Android数据库操作小例子
这个例子很简单,如下图,点击添加用户按钮将会添加一个用户名和电话为界面上所填写的用户,点击查看用户按钮会在控制台输出所有的用户信息继承SQLiteOpenHelper的数据库工具类package com.example.helloword.conn;import android.content.Context;import android.database.sqlite.S
2014-02-25 17:54:30 823 1
转载 Android内存优化
在前公司做一个图片处理的应用时, 项目交付的时候,客户的手机在运行应用的时候,一直在崩溃,而这个异常就是OutOfMemory的错误,简称为OOM, 搞得我们也是极其的崩溃,最后 ,我们是通过网上搜集资料和代码走查的方式来优化解决的,这里,我就把我们收集到资料和总结的经验分享下吧。 Android的虚拟机是基于寄存器的Dalvik,它的最大堆大小一般是16M,有的机器为24M。我们平常看
2014-02-24 16:06:44 449
原创 Android之HttpClient
使用HttpClient发送请求,接收响应很简单,只要如下几步就行第一步:创建HttpClient对象第二步:如果发送GET请求,创建HttpGet对象;如果发送POST请求,创建HttpPost对象第三步:发送请求是如果需要传递参数,可以调用setParams(HttpParams params)方法添加请求参数(HttpGet和HttpPost都有这个方法),HttpPost也
2014-02-22 15:43:09 1053
转载 java synchronized详解
记下来,很重要。Java语言的关键字,当它用来修饰一个方法或者一个代码块的时候,能够保证在同一时刻最多只有一个线程执行该段代码。 一、当两个并发线程访问同一个对象object中的这个synchronized(this)同步代码块时,一个时间内只能有一个线程得到执行。另一个线程必须等待当前线程执行完这个代码块以后才能执行该代码块。 二、然而,当一个线程访问object的
2014-02-20 15:15:12 418
转载 android之getApplicationContext
getApplicationContext()返回应用的上下文,生命周期是整个应用,应用摧毁它才摧毁。Activity.this 返回当前activity的上下文,生命周期只是它所在的Activity,activity 摧毁他就摧毁getBaseContext()返回由构造函数指定或setBaseContext()设置的上下文。this.getApplication
2014-02-20 15:05:00 649
原创 Android之SQLite数据库常用总结
数据库对象:SQLiteDatabase执行无返回值sql语句:execSQL(String sql,Object[] bindArgs)执行带占位符的sql语句查询:rawQuery(String sql,String[] selectionArgs)执行带占位符的SQL查询 ***********************事务************************开
2014-02-15 10:11:50 605
转载 关于 android中的Cursor
在你理解和使用 Android Cursor 的时候你必须先知道关于 Cursor 的几件事情:Cursor 是每行的集合。 使用 moveToFirst() 定位第一行。 你必须知道每一列的名称。 你必须知道每一列的数据类型。 Cursor 是一个随机的数据源。 所有的数据都是通过下标取得。 关于 Cursor 的重要方法:close()关闭游标,释放资源 copyStr
2014-02-15 09:56:27 1036
原创 启动activity
隐式启动activityString actionName= "com.example.sf.intent.action.TEST_ACTION";Intent intent = new Intent(actionName);需要在配置activity时添加过滤器 intent-filer<activity android:name=".BasicViewActivity"
2014-02-12 09:37:55 525
转载 ImageView的属性android:scaleType作用
在网上查了好多资料,大致都雷同,大家都是互相抄袭的,看着很费劲,不好理解,自己总结一下,留着需要看的话来查找。代码中的例子如下:ImageView android:id="@+id/iv_bit_1" android:layout_width="@dimen/passcode_width" android:l
2014-01-23 15:36:27 441
原创 ActionScript 3 单例模式
package { /** * actionscript类的构造方法不能是private,只能借助于包外类实现单例模式 */ public class SingleTest { /**声明一个当前类的私有实例*/ private static var singleTest:SingleTest; /**构造方法需要传入一个包外类SingleC
2014-01-14 16:05:37 539
原创 Flex TextArea自适应位置及大小
下面的TextArea的宽度和高度始终为父容器宽高的二分之一<s:TextArea id="txtArea" x="{this.width/2-txtArea.width/2}" y="{this.height/2-txtArea.height/2}" width="{this.width/2}" height="{this.height/2}"
2014-01-14 14:32:50 1771
转载 js操作select大全
本文转自于http://www.cnblogs.com/Herist/archive/2007/09/24/903890.html 判断select选项中 是否存在Value="paraValue"的Item 向select选项中 加入一个Item 从select选项中 删除一个Item 删除select中选中的项 修改select选项中 value="paraValue"
2014-01-13 18:46:37 550
原创 Flex读取xml文件
xml文件: name 123456 Flex代码://声明URLLoader对象 var loader:URLLoader=new URLLoader(); //添加监听 loader.addEventListener(Event.COMPLETE,handleCompleted); /
2014-01-10 17:04:49 543
转载 js获取页面中元素
本文摘自于:http://www.jb51.net/article/19705.htm 在Web应用程序特别是Web2.0程序开发中,经常要获取页面中某个元素,然后更新该元素的样式、内容等。-如何获取要更新的元素,是首先要解决的问题。令人欣慰的是,使用JavaScript获取节点的方法有很多种,这里简单做一下总结(以下方法在IE7和Firefox2.0.0.11测试通过):
2014-01-08 14:17:02 645
原创 Flex控制弹出窗口拖动范围
最近做项目的时候用到了TilteWindow形式的弹出窗口,发现有时候一不小心将窗口拖动到上面就拖不回来了,导致弹出窗口无法关闭,后来发现一个好的解决办法,在弹出窗口组件初始化的方法里面加上以下代码即可this.addEventListener(TitleWindowBoundsEvent.WINDOW_MOVE,function(event:Event):void{ event.
2014-01-03 15:24:44 709
原创 AS循环结构之子循环控制父循环
var count:int = 0; //若要内层的循环可以控制外层的循环,需要给外层的循环加上标签,continue/break + 对应标签名即可(继续/跳出)外层循环 parent://设定父循环标签 for( ; ; ){ son://设定父循环标签 while(true){ for( var i:int=0; ;i++
2013-12-31 18:01:43 802
原创 Flex页面组件滑动
<s:Group xmlns:fx="http://ns.adobe.com/mxml/2009" xmlns:s="library://ns.adobe.com/flex/spark" xmlns:mx="library://ns.adobe.com/flex/mx" width="572" height="374"> <![CDATA[ impor
2013-12-25 09:50:57 1106
转载 Flex消息提示框Alert
本文章转自:http://blessht.iteye.com/blog/1108623 在任何BS项目中,消息提示框都是非常常见的功能组件,flex在AIR的渲染下,消息提示框也是做得非常漂亮美观。 Flex的消息提示框由mx.controls.Alert类负责创建,通常通过调用静态方法show(即可实现提示框的创建):Java代码 public st
2013-12-23 15:47:06 954
原创 MyEcplise正则表达式
大括号中为正则表达式 查找数据库脚本中tablespace: {tablespace[^;]*} 查找comment:{comment on[^;]*;}
2013-12-18 20:18:19 456
转载 Flex PopUpManager 弹出窗口居中
本章转载于http://blog.csdn.net/fatherican/article/details/6791159 今天看到窗口居中弹出,我便想到了Alert,既然Alert每次都能居中弹出,为什么我们自定义的窗口不能居中弹出呢,所以,我查看了下Alert的show方法,放到我的代码中,果然也能居中弹出了,不论布局是如何设计的,下面是主要代码://自定
2013-12-13 14:38:26 683
原创 Javascript面向对象之构造函数模式
//构造函数模式/** * 构造函数 */function JsTest(param){ this.param = param;}/**添加属性*/JsTest.prototype.info="";/**添加方法*/JsTest.prototype.say = function(){ alert(this.param+":"+this.inf
2013-12-06 17:59:31 681
原创 java自动生成mybatis新增sql语句
package com.hebrf.test.sql;import java.awt.Desktop;import java.io.File;import java.io.FileNotFoundException;import java.io.FileOutputStream;import java.io.IOException;import java.io.Outp
2013-09-30 16:40:59 1296
原创 Java自动生成mybatis更新sql语句
package com.hebrf.test.sql;import java.awt.Desktop;import java.io.File;import java.io.FileNotFoundException;import java.io.FileOutputStream;import java.io.IOException;import java.io.Outp
2013-09-30 16:36:47 1542
原创 Flex按回车键焦点移动到下一个组件
要想使Flex按回车键焦点移动到下一个组件,只要在页面初始化的时候加上以下方法就行 /**页面初始化完毕后执行的方法*/ protected function windowedapplication1_creationCompleteHandler(event:FlexEvent):void { this.addEventListener(KeyboardEven
2013-09-12 17:02:12 1064 2
原创 dom4j解析xml文件
使用dom4j解析xml文件xml文件如下: 青色 3.5 黄色 2.5 Java代码:/** * 根据文件路径返回一个Document对象 * @param path * @return * @throws DocumentException */ public Document load
2013-09-11 15:07:50 544
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人